HL Deb 15 February 1983 vol 439 c211WA
Baroness Hornsby-Smith

asked Her Majesty's Government:

What steps they propose to take to prevent a repetition of the dumping of T-shirts from Turkey which in 1982 reached 4.5 million against a notified quota of 1.2 million.

Lord Cockfield

The Commission now hopes that it will be possible, for the first time, to negotiate a voluntary restraint agreement with Turkey covering a range of sensitive textile and clothing products. Discussions with the Turkish authorities are expected to begin later this month. In the interim the Government have made special arrangements for imports of T-shirts from Turkey to be closely monitored.
